Recycling small waste electrical items and batteries

The household collection of small waste electrical items and batteries has been in place in Winchester district since February 2021. Any small electrical item that uses batteries or plugs can be recycled, provided that they can fit into a standard sized carrier bag. Examples include toasters, torches, kettles and household batteries. 

To recycle small electrical items, place them in a carrier bag (no black sacks) and put them next to your waste or recycling bin on collection day. Please do not put these items in your bin.

We cannot collect light bulbs or fluorescent tubes.

Further details of how to recycle large electrical items can be found on the Bulky Household Waste web page.

To recycle small household batteries, place them in small plastic bag, e.g. a sandwich bag, and leave them on top of your waste or recycling bin on collection day. Please do not put these items in your bin. We cannot collect car batteries or large commercial batteries.
